Output b113542773f00bf353130066d2007676fcb42a67d4a83a18002ce1bae0bb604e:1

value
368932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0108b5ab3ff9695590f9c05807a17a723a87656 OP_EQUAL
address
3KCZUtygh3B8RvrbEvZm91LvstPp12Uk8T
transaction
b113542773f00bf353130066d2007676fcb42a67d4a83a18002ce1bae0bb604e
spent
true